Foros Club Delphi

Foros Club Delphi (https://www.clubdelphi.com/foros/index.php)
-   Varios (https://www.clubdelphi.com/foros/forumdisplay.php?f=11)
-   -   Desactivar menu contextual de Windows en WebBrowser (https://www.clubdelphi.com/foros/showthread.php?t=21241)

PTW 11-05-2005 09:34:25

Desactivar menu contextual de Windows en WebBrowser
 
Wenas

Tengo un webbrowser al que le añadido un PopMenu. El problema que tengo es que cuando ejecuto la aplicacion y pincho con el botón derecho, me sale el menu contextual de windows, y no me sale el mio. ¿COmo puedo desactivar el de windows y que me salga el mio?

Con un listview si me funciona, pero con un WebBrowser no

Muchas gracias por adelantado

dec 11-05-2005 13:21:34

Al menos en Delphi 7...
 
Hola,

Al menos en Delphi 7 sí que funciona, esto es, el WebBrowser cuenta con una propiedad PopupMenu, y, basta con asignar a esta propiedad un menú contextual para que sea este el que aparezca cuando el usuario hace "clic" con el botón derecho en el WebBrowser.

Actualización: no estoy en lo cierto, o, a medias: efectivamente, si no hay ninguna página cargada en el WebBrowser es como digo arriba, pero, en el momento en que una página esté cargada en el mismo ocurre que el menú que te aparece es el "estándar de Windows" y no el "PopupMenu", aunque este esté asignado a la propiedad correspondiente en el WebBrowser...


La franja horaria es GMT +2. Ahora son las 21:43:16.

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2024,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i